COVID-19 vaccination drive held at GDC Kathua

STATE TIMES NEWS

KATHUA: A vaccination drive was organised for the 15-18 Years Age Group in connection with COVID-19 Pandemic at GDC Kathua on Saturday. The vaccination drive was kick started in presence of Incharge Principal Prof. Raj Kiran and Dr. Vasna Sharma, District Immunization Officer Kathua.
It is pertinent to mention that besides bad weather conditions and heavy raining More than 100 students have been vaccinated at GDC Kathua. It is crucial that the COVID Positive cases are increasing in the state and the college administration has taken a serious concern for the safety of the student community.
Consequently, This is for the 5th time that COVID-19 Vaccination Derive was organized at GDC Kathua at regular intervals and this will continue till all the students will be vaccinated.
The COVID-19 Vaccination was Coordinated by Dr J S Soodan, Physical Director, GDC Kathua along with Dr Rajav Singh (Nodal Officer) COVID-19 Pandemic district Kathua.
